How to Use Frozen Chanterelle Mushrooms

    • 1). Heat the desired amount of butter in a sauté pan -- a couple of tablespoons should do. Sautéing is usually done at a fairly high heat, so be careful not to let the butter burn.

    • 2). Add your chanterelle mushrooms as soon as the butter is melted, still frozen, to the pan and saute as you would normally, stirring frequently and quickly. They will thaw quickly and are considered done when they begin to brown slightly. Do not brown as much as you would morel or any sort of brown mushroom; chanterelles are more delicate and require less cooking than others.

    • 3). Take the chanterelles off of the heat and combine them with whichever ingredients you would like, whether it be in a casserole or a sauteéd dish or even a soup such as a hearty crab chowder. The butter will enhance their flavor and help them hold their consistency within other dishes.
